在当今数字化时代,网站已成为企业、个人展示形象和提供服务的重要平台。无论是企业官网、电子商务平台还是个人博客,网站制作都是一个系统化的过程。为了确保网站的质量和用户体验,网站制作通常包括五个主要流程:需求分析、设计、开发、测试和上线。下面我们将详细探讨这五个流程。
1. 需求分析
需求分析是网站制作的第一步,也是最为关键的一步。在这一阶段,开发团队需要与客户进行深入沟通,了解客户的需求、目标和预期效果。需求分析的内容包括但不限于:
- 网站的目标用户群体
- 网站的主要功能和模块
- 网站的设计风格和品牌形象
- 网站的预算和时间安排
通过需求分析,开发团队可以制定出详细的项目计划,为后续的设计和开发工作奠定基础。
2. 设计
在需求分析完成后,接下来是网站的设计阶段。设计阶段主要包括两个部分:UI设计和UX设计。
- UI设计(用户界面设计):UI设计关注的是网站的外观和视觉效果,包括色彩搭配、字体选择、图标设计等。UI设计师需要根据客户的需求和品牌形象,设计出美观、易用的界面。
- UX设计(用户体验设计):UX设计关注的是用户在使用网站时的体验,包括网站的导航结构、交互设计、信息架构等。UX设计师需要确保用户在浏览网站时能够轻松找到所需信息,并获得良好的使用体验。
设计阶段完成后,通常会生成设计稿或原型图,供客户确认和反馈。
3. 开发
设计稿确认后,网站制作进入开发阶段。开发阶段是将设计稿转化为实际可运行的网站的过程。开发阶段主要包括前端开发和后端开发。
- 前端开发:前端开发负责实现网站的界面和交互功能,使用HTML、CSS、JavaScript等技术将设计稿转化为网页。
- 后端开发:后端开发负责实现网站的业务逻辑和数据处理功能,使用PHP、Python、Java等编程语言开发服务器端程序。
在开发过程中,开发团队需要遵循代码规范和最佳实践,确保网站的性能和安全性。
4. 测试
开发完成后,网站需要进行全面的测试,以确保其功能正常、性能稳定。测试阶段主要包括以下几个方面:
- 功能测试:验证网站的各项功能是否按照需求正常运作。
- 兼容性测试:测试网站在不同浏览器、设备和操作系统上的兼容性。
- 性能测试:测试网站的加载速度、响应时间等性能指标。
- 安全测试:测试网站的安全性,防止潜在的安全漏洞。
测试过程中发现的问题需要及时修复,确保网站在上线前达到最佳状态。
5. 上线
测试通过后,网站进入上线阶段。上线阶段主要包括以下几个步骤:
- 域名和服务器配置:将网站部署到服务器上,并配置域名解析。
- 数据迁移:如果网站有旧版本,需要将旧数据迁移到新网站。
- 上线发布:正式将网站发布到互联网上,供用户访问。
上线后,开发团队还需要进行持续的维护和更新,确保网站的稳定运行和功能的不断完善。
结语
网站制作的五个流程——需求分析、设计、开发、测试和上线,是一个环环相扣的过程。每个流程都至关重要,缺一不可。通过科学合理的流程管理,可以确保网站的质量和用户体验,最终实现客户的目标和预期效果。